Title: Avi Turgeman: Innovator in Robotic-Assisted Surgery

Introduction

Avi Turgeman is a prominent inventor based in Beer Yaakov, Israel, known for his significant contributions to the field of robotic-assisted surgery. With a total of five patents to his name, Turgeman has developed innovative systems that enhance the accuracy and efficiency of surgical procedures.

Latest Patents

One of Turgeman's latest patents is a "System for position and process verification in computer-assisted surgery." This invention focuses on accurately determining the position of an anatomical part during robotic-assisted image-based surgery. It utilizes an inertial measurement unit (IMU) to track the position and orientation of the anatomical part. The IMU's intrinsic drift, which can lead to inaccuracies, is reset to zero at specific moments when the subject's body is stationary, such as at the end of the expiration phase of breathing and during the diastole period of the electrocardiographic cycle.

Another notable patent is the "System and method of gesture detection and device positioning." This system includes an imaging source, an imaging detector, a depth sensor, and a controller. The controller processes image information from the depth sensor to detect gestures within a working volume, allowing for the movement of the imaging source and detector based on the detected gestures.
